U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F MINNESOTA Westfield Insurance Company, Plaintiffs, v. Timron Precision Gear, Inc., Defendant. Upon the foregoing Stipulation for Dismissal without Prejudice, it is hereby ordered as follows: Any and all claims made by Plaintiff Westfield Insurance Company in this matter and any and all counterclaims made by Timron Precision Gear, Inc. are hereby dismissed, without prejudice, on the merits, and in their entirety, but without any award of costs or disbursements to any of the parties. There being no just reason for delay, let judgment be entered accordingly. Dated: August 10, 2009 BY THE COURT: ORDER FOR DISMISSAL WITHOUT PREJUDICE Court File No.: 09-583 (PAM/SRN) s/Paul A. Magnuson Honorable Judge Paul Magnuson United States Magistrate Judge
